Make an Impact With Us
At Vallourec, we are seeking individuals whose passion and dedication match the strength and resilience of the steel we produce. As a Data Analyst Intern, you will support key business decisions by assisting with data collection, analysis, and reporting while gaining hands‑on experience in analytics and visualization.
Your Role at a Glance
- Collect, clean, and organize data from various sources.
- Assist in analyzing data to identify trends, patterns, and insights.
- Create reports and dashboards using tools such as Excel, Power BI, or Tableau.
- Support data validation and quality assurance processes.
- Collaborate with team members on data‑driven projects.
- Conduct research and benchmarking to support analytics initiatives.
